This Global Certificate Course in International Human Rights Law and Criminal Justice Reform provides a comprehensive overview of international human rights standards and their practical application within criminal justice systems worldwide. Participants will gain a nuanced understanding of international legal frameworks and their impact on national legal reforms.
Learning outcomes include a strong grasp of core human rights principles, proficiency in analyzing international legal instruments like the Universal Declaration of Human Rights and the Rome Statute, and the ability to critically evaluate criminal justice reform initiatives through a human rights lens. Students develop skills in legal research and advocacy relevant to international human rights.
